Book excerpt: A Burro's Tale is the story of one young burro and the important job he performs that gains him the acceptance from the other working burros in the stable and places him at the heart of perhaps the most famous story ever told. The setting for this story is Old Santa Fe, New Mexico, and the surrounding valleys. Jerusalem, for the purposes of this story, has been transformed into Old Santa Fe; and the story has a warm Hispanic blanket wrapped around it. On one particular year, Raphael's burros had all been rented, with the exception of Pedro. That is, until Joseph and Maria arrive in need of a burro to assist them on their journey. Pedro's first job is a very, very important one and he unexpectedly winds up smack-dab in the middle of the first Christmas. This beautifully illustrated toddlers version of the story was developed from the full length paperback of A Burro's Tale. In later years, you may wish to introduce the full-length paperback to your child, and they should have a comforting familiarity with the story that will date back to this toddler's version.
